Company Overview

GSR IV Acquisition Corp. (GSRF) is a special purpose acquisition company (SPAC) formed for the purpose of effecting a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, or similar business combination with one or more operating businesses. The company does not have commercial operations and does not generate operating revenue; its activities are limited to identifying and evaluating potential acquisition targets. GSR IV Acquisition Corp. operates within the financial services and capital markets ecosystem, with a stated strategic focus on opportunities in digital assets, financial technology, and blockchain-enabled financial infrastructure.

The company was incorporated as an exempted company in the Cayman Islands and completed an initial public offering in the United States, placing the majority of IPO proceeds into a trust account to be used for a future business combination. GSR IV Acquisition Corp. is sponsored by affiliates of GSR, a well-established global digital asset trading and liquidity provision firm. Its positioning leverages the sponsor’s experience in crypto market structure, institutional trading, and emerging financial technologies. Data regarding specific target companies remains unavailable as of the latest public disclosures.

Business Operations

GSR IV Acquisition Corp. has no operating segments or commercial business lines. Its sole business activity is the administration of the SPAC structure, including regulatory compliance, capital preservation, and the evaluation of prospective acquisition targets. Funds raised through the IPO are held in a custodial trust and invested in short-term U.S. government securities or money market funds until a qualifying transaction is completed or the company is liquidated.

The company does not maintain domestic or international operating businesses, proprietary technologies, or revenue-generating assets. It has no material subsidiaries and has not entered into joint ventures or commercial partnerships beyond customary service agreements related to legal, accounting, and administrative functions. Any future operations would be entirely dependent on the completion of a business combination.

Strategic Position & Investments

The strategic mandate of GSR IV Acquisition Corp. is to pursue a business combination with a company operating in sectors aligned with digital assets, financial infrastructure, trading technology, or adjacent fintech markets. The sponsor’s background in institutional crypto trading and market making is intended to provide differentiated sourcing, diligence, and post-transaction support capabilities.

As of the most recent publicly available filings, GSR IV Acquisition Corp. has not completed any acquisitions and does not hold equity interests in operating businesses. No definitive agreements or announced transactions have been disclosed. Information regarding specific emerging technologies or portfolio investments is therefore unavailable, and data is inconclusive based on available public sources.

Geographic Footprint

GSR IV Acquisition Corp. is legally domiciled in the Cayman Islands and primarily operates in the United States for regulatory, capital markets, and administrative purposes. Its securities are publicly traded on a U.S. exchange, and its investor base is predominantly institutional and U.S.-focused.

While the company itself has no operational international presence, its search mandate is global in scope. Management has indicated the ability to evaluate potential acquisition targets across North America, Europe, and Asia-Pacific, particularly in regions with active digital asset and fintech ecosystems.

Leadership & Governance

GSR IV Acquisition Corp. is led by executives affiliated with GSR, reflecting the sponsor-driven governance model typical of SPAC structures. The leadership team is responsible for capital allocation, target evaluation, and transaction execution, rather than day-to-day business operations.

Key executives and directors disclosed in public filings include:

  • Rich RosenblumChief Executive Officer and Chairman
  • John MacDonaldDirector
  • Brian RuddyChief Financial Officer

The leadership philosophy emphasizes disciplined capital deployment, institutional risk management, and long-term value creation through strategic combinations. Details regarding broader management depth or independent directors beyond those named above are limited, and data is inconclusive based on available public sources.
